Uhrich fuels T-Bird offense to remain perfect in conference play

Recording their fourth win in five games, the Southern Utah University women’s basketball team hosted Utah Valley University on Thursday, Jan. 8. The T-Birds jumped out to an early lead that they never relinquished, winning 76-68.

With the victory, SUU holds an 11-4 record and is on a three-game winning streak. They’re a perfect 3-0 against opponents in the Western Athletic Conference. 

UVU fell to a 9-6 record on the season and are 2-2 in the WAC. They’ve lost three of their last five games. 

First quarter

The game started out even, with every score being matched by the opposite team soon after. UVU took a three-point lead after four minutes, and SUU took the lead a minute later.

The T-Birds closed the quarter on a huge 16-2 run with eight points from star forward Ava Uhrich. Southern Utah held Utah Valley to shooting 0-5 from the field over that stretch and led 22-11 at the end of the period.

Second quarter

After a quick three from Morgan Trigueiro, the Wolverines stormed back with a 13-2 run to cut the lead to three. 

Trigueiro hit another three before a pair of turnovers from both teams forced a media timeout with four minutes left. UVU cut the deficit to three again before SUU scored seven straight points to end the quarter.

Third quarter

The Thunderbirds emerged from the half scoring seven of the quarter’s first nine points. The Wolverines then scored seven points in a row to drop the lead to single digits with three and a half minutes left.

SUU made three baskets in less than a minute near the tail end of the period. Sierra Chambers scored a triple and a layup to keep the T-Birds ahead by 15 points. They ended up leading 57-44 entering the final 10 minutes.

Fourth quarter

After Chambers opened with a three-point play, UVU scored 13 straight points over the next three minutes to close the gap to a three-point lead. SUU was held to shooting 0-6 from the field over that stretch.

Then the balance of the game shifted. Southern Utah knocked down several clutch threes to prop up their lead to 11 with under two minutes to go.

SUU’s late-game defense preserved their lead as UVU made just four shots in the final seven minutes. They held off the Wolverines to win 76-68.

Top T-Birds

— Chambers had 13 points and a rebound.

Brooklyn Fely nearly had a double-double with 10 points, nine rebounds and an assist.

— Trigueiro cashed in 12 points, an assist and a block. She shot 4-6 from three in 17 bench minutes.

— Uhrich had a monster performance with team leads of 20 points, 16 rebounds and five assists. She’s 0.7 rebounds per game away from averaging a double-double this season.
